I cant speak for schneider but i can for Roehl.I recently left roehl but on good terms. Once i proved myself(1 month) I got good miles. I ran national flat and I ran between 3200-3500 a week. They have a lot of different hometime options. If you want to make money, dont mess around.(run when its legal,stop when you have to.) if you work hard you will get out of it what you put into it. If I had to get back into trucking Roehl would be my first call. They kept all of their promises and their word. Alot of good people work there.
